Sri Lanka - Export of Black Printing Ink
Since 2014, Sri Lanka Export of Black Printing Ink grew 3.2% year on year. At $35,578.21 in 2019, the country was number 80 among other countries in Export of Black Printing Ink. Sri Lanka is overtaken by Tunisia, which was number 79 at $38,077.57 and is followed by Honduras at $35,376.34. Germany lead the ranking with $339,650,611.66 in 2019, that is an increase of 68.5% compared to 2018. United States, Netherlands and Japan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nicaragua witnessed the best average annual growth at +143.1% per year, while Senegal recorded the worst performance at -58.3% per year.
